Why are we so afraid of aging—and who profits from that fear? In this episode, I'm diving head first into the cultural, historical, and psychological roots of the anti-aging obsession, from ancient Egyptian wrinkle creams to TikTok’s SPF-shaming comment culture. We’ll unpack how aging became a moral issue, especially for women, and how skin tone, class, and race have long been entangled in beauty standards.
